Take sips of water for the first 4 hours after the tube is removed if you feel thirsty and to keep your mouth moist. After 4 hours you can drink regular amounts of fluids. Don’t drink carbonated beverages (like soda or beer) for 24 hours. The gas will cause your stomach to expand and could re-open the hole in ...

A little hole will remain once the button or G-tube has been removed. Until it closes on its own, it must be maintained clean and covered with gauze.
